A Glimpse into the History of Colonial Architecture in Kerala

The colonial era in Kerala, marked by the influence of European powers such as the Portuguese, Dutch, and British, left an indelible imprint on the state's architectural landscape. Colonial style house plans emerged during this period, reflecting a fusion of European architectural elements with traditional Keralan design principles. These houses were often built by wealthy families, merchants, and British officials, who sought spacious and comfortable living spaces that exuded a sense of grandeur and elegance.

Distinctive Features of Colonial Style House Plans in Kerala

Colonial style house plans in Kerala are characterized by several notable features that set them apart from other architectural styles. These include: 1.

Symmetrical Facades:

Colonial houses typically feature symmetrical facades, with a central entrance flanked by windows on either side. This balanced and orderly arrangement creates a sense of harmony and visual appeal. 2.

Porticos and Verandas:

Porticos and verandas are prominent elements in colonial style houses, providing sheltered outdoor spaces for relaxation and entertainment. These features add a touch of grandeur and elegance to the overall design. 3.

Ornate Detailing:

Colonial houses often showcase intricate ornamentation, such as decorative moldings, cornices, and pediments. These details add depth and character to the facade, enhancing the visual appeal of the property. 4.

High Ceilings and Spacious Rooms:

Colonial houses are known for their high ceilings and spacious rooms, which create a sense of grandeur and airiness. These expansive spaces are ideal for entertaining guests and accommodating large families. 5.

Angled Roofs and Dormer Windows:

Angled roofs with dormer windows are common features in colonial style houses. These elements add visual interest to the roofline and provide additional natural light to the upper floors.
